profitize raises 1.4 million euros for hospitality

Less flying blind: platform brings real-time transparency to hotel finances. South Tyrolean startup profitize is growing rapidly.
News by Marc Nemitz Marc Nemitz · Bozen, 05. May 2026

The South Tyrolean startup profitize has closed a seed financing round of 1.4 million euros. The round was led by the Alpine Fund (Redstone & Euregio Plus) and the aws Gründungsfonds. Several business angels from the industry are also participating.

The company plans to use the fresh capital to further develop its technology and drive forward its expansion in Europe.

Fragmented data as an industry problem

The economic situation of many hotels has recently worsened significantly: rising personnel and energy costs are combined with limited scope for pricing. At the same time, there is often a lack of a consolidated overview of their own financial data. Relevant information, from property management and accounting to staff scheduling and energy suppliers, is often spread across different systems. A holistic evaluation usually only takes place after a delay.

The profitize platform integrates this data automatically and makes it available in real time. Forecasts, budget planning, cash flow analyses and AI-supported recommendations for action are already included.

Founding team with an industry background

The founding team includes Simon Falkensteiner, Michael Gorfer and CTO Mark Nardi. Falkensteiner has extensive experience in the industry: He founded the revenue management system RateBoard back in 2015, which was sold to Zucchetti in 2020.

With profitize, the focus is now shifting from revenue optimization to the cost side in order to make the actual profitability of hotels more transparent.

Market penetration in Europe and investors

Just one year after going live, the platform is already being used by around 150 hotels and restaurants in several European countries. The spectrum ranges from independent boutique hotels to larger hotel groups.

Possible applications include budgeting, forecasting, cash flow management and staff productivity analyses. In one specific use case, a hotel was able to reduce its personnel costs by around 10 percent by optimizing duty scheduling based on occupancy forecasts.

The investor structure combines venture capital, public funding and industry expertise. According to Ben Scheidt, the team's proximity to the market and understanding of specific customer problems were particularly convincing. Lukas Punzet also emphasizes the strong traction and industry experience.

The capital raised will flow into three areas: the technological expansion of the platform (through anonymized industry benchmarks), expansion into existing and new markets and the development of the teams in the areas of technology and customer success.

Data-driven management of profitability

profitize is positioning itself as a central management platform for economic performance in the hotel industry. By combining financial, operational and personnel data, the start-up aims to enable hotels to make informed decisions in real time.
